Specialty Insurance

The specialty insurance industry involves the sale of insurance policies that provide coverage for specific types of risks or industries. Specialty insurers may offer insurance products that are tailored to meet the unique needs of specific industries or types of customers. Examples of specialty insurance policies include directors and officers liability insurance, which provides coverage for corporate executives in the event of a lawsuit; environmental insurance, which covers losses related to environmental risks; and pet insurance, which provides coverage for veterinary expenses. Specialty insurers may have expertise in specific industries or types of risks, and may be able to provide coverage that is not available from more traditional insurers.
